1. Time

2. London Eye timetable

London Eye cabins
220322 / Pixabay.com

It is another important question not to be overlooked when visiting the London Eye. The hours of the Ferris wheel are not always the same. In fact, it changes according to the seasons and the influx of tourists. Obviously, the opening hours in summer are much longer.

Specifically, from September to May the London Eye is open from 11:00 to 18:00. Although in May on weekends and the last days of the month the hours are extended from 10:00 to 20:30.

That is already summer time. In other words, between the end of May and the beginning of September the Ferris wheel works from 10:00 to 20:30 every day of the week. A schedule that will allow you to enjoy the sunsets in the British capital. But it is also true that the influx of visitors is much higher. And from that point we will now talk.

3. Visitor influx

London Eye in London
London Eye – Zoltan Gabor

Visiting the London Eye means waiting in long lines to get into one of the giant cabins on the Ferris wheel. Especially in summer and in seasons of greater tourist influx. The rest of the year the situation is usually less complicated and it is possible to go up to the London Eye without enduring endless queues.

But it is true that you can avoid waiting. It is possible to purchase tickets in advance for a specific date on their website. And you can also buy a combined ticket that includes the trip on the London Eye and access to other attractions.
